Position Summary The AI Applications Specialist evaluates, customizes, implements, administers, and provides Tier 3 support for AI‑driven productivity applications across the firm, focusing on Microsoft 365 Copilot and Copilot Studio. The specialist serves as the technical authority on leveraging Copilot within the Microsoft 365 ecosystem—including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ook, Teams, SharePoint, and Power Platform. Key duties include designing, deploying, governing Copilot agents, assisting enterprise adoption, monitoring usage, and evaluating emerging AI productivity technologies.

Key Responsibilities

Serve as the firm’s primary SME on Microsoft 365 Copilot, overseeing deployment, configuration, licensing, adoption, and optimization across all M365 applications.

Evaluate, deploy, manage, and support AI‑powered applications and Copilot integrations at the enterprise level.

Design and execute Copilot adoption strategies, including readiness assessments, pilot programs, phased rollouts, and user enablement campaigns.

Configure and manage Microsoft 365 Copilot settings, including sensitivity labels, data governance policies, and access controls to ensure responsible and secure AI usage.

Monitor and analyze Copilot usage analytics and adoption metrics using Microsoft 365 Admin Centers, Copilot management tools, Viva Insights, and related dashboards.

Stay current on the Microsoft 365 Copilot roadmap, new feature releases, and AI industry trends, and communicate relevant changes to diverse audiences within the firm.

Design, build, test, and deploy declarative agents within Microsoft 365 Copilot to address common productivity scenarios.

Implement generative AI capabilities within Copilot Studio agents, including generative answers grounded in firm knowledge sources.

Assist in developing training programs, workshops, and presentations on Copilot across Microsoft 365 applications.

Create and maintain a library of optimized prompts, prompt‑engineering best practices, use‑case playbooks, and agent‑design documentation tailored to various practice groups and business functions.

Guide and empower end users in creating their own Copilot agents, establishing best practices and standardized templates.

Evaluate and integrate Copilot Studio plugins, connectors, and extensions, and connect agents with Power Automate cloud flows to trigger automated workflows.

Provide operational support and troubleshooting for Copilot‑related issues, coordinate escalation to security, compliance, or engineering teams, and prepare all project documentation.
